More information
The family changed the e in Strzelka to an a in Strzalka.He was awarded the Silver Star Medal posthumously. The citation cited: For gallantry in action while serving with the 320th Infantry Regiment, 35th Infantry Division, in action near Bourcy, Belgium, on 16 January 1945. When a comrade was wounded during an attempt to seize high ground, PvtStrzelka, a rifleman, without regard for personal safety, went foreward in the face of intense enemy fire, to administer first aid to the wounded man. His courage, disregard for personal safety, and placing the life of a wounded comrade above that of his own, are in accord with the military traditions of the United States.
